
1. What are concrete words?
Ans: Concrete words are specific words that refer to definite persons places or things they refer to object and events that are available to the senses.
2. What is adaptation?
Ans. By adaptation we mean fitting the message to the specific reader. In other word adaptation is the process of adapting or making the message or writing according to the requirements or the level of received of the message.
3. what is communication model?
Ans: A communication model describes how communications works.
4. What is introductory word?
Ans. An introductory word is a single word that sits on its own at the beginning of the sentence. Introductory word like however, still, furthermore, and meanwhile create continuity from one sentence to the next.
5.What is personal communication?
Ans: Communication which takes place between the parties concerted with a view to exchanging information or massage relating to person is called personal community.
6. What is business communication?
Ans: Business communication is a process of transfer of information and understanding between different parts and people of a business organization.
7. What is silent communication?
Ans: When a message is conveyed through silence, it is called silent Communication.

9. What is primary data?
Ans. Data that have been collected from the origin of the field is called primary data.
10. What is feedback?
Ans. Feedback is the return message or
response from the receiver to the sender.

16. What are sales letters?
Ans: The sales letters are written to selected class of customers to sell particular kinds of goods and services.
17. What is a joining letter?
Ans. The letter which is written to the proper authority to joining the job is called a joining letter.
18. What is dunning letter?
Ans: It refers to the letter that is written by a creditor to a debtor for the settlement of an overdue account.

20. What is a resume?
Ans: A resume is a structured, written summary of person’s education, employment a background and job qualifications.
21. What is an appointment letter?
Ans. The letter which is written by the employer requesting the selected candidates to join in a specific position is known as appointment letter.

25. What is business report?
Ans. A business report is a document that
organizes information on a specific topic for a specific business purpose.”
26. Define Bibliography.
Ans. Bibliography is the list of all published and unpublished materials which are used to prepare the report.
27. What is market report.
Ans. The report which reveal the demand of a product, consumers attitude and the trend of other key factors of the market is known as market report.
28. What is analytical report?
Ans. The repot that supplies information about a particular issue along with interpretation and analysis is called analytical report.

32. What does grapevine mean?
Ans: Grapevine is an informal channel or pathway of communication. In other words when communication uses informal network, it is termed as grapevine.

40. What is oral communication?
Ans: Oral communication is communication by means of the spoken word.
41. What is documentation?
Ans: Documentation is the process of providing evidence (including both primary and secondary sources) in a research paper.
42. What is memo?
Ans: A memorandum is a short-piece of writing generally used by the officers of an organization for communicating among themselves.
43. What is a notice?
Ans: A notice may be defined as an invitation to the members of a body or organization to attend a meeting.
44. What is interview?
Ans: An is a planned conversation between two parties, during which questions are asked and answered and this conversation is designed to exchange information and attitudes about a specific subject.
45. What is company meeting?
Ans: When a meeting is called by the general manager or director of a company to discuss affairs, it is called company meeting.
